.filter__collapse-icon,.filter__form,.filter__label,.filter__sub-title[aria-expanded=false],.filter__underlay{transition:all .5s ease;transition-delay:0s}.filter__form[aria-hidden=false]{box-shadow:0 0 7px rgba(0,0,0,.15)}.filter__input{border:0;clip:rect(0 0 0 0);height:1px;margin:-1px;overflow:hidden;padding:0;position:absolute;width:1px}.filter__label{color:var(--texto);padding:.35714rem .57143rem;border-radius:var(--general-border-radius)}.filter__label:visited{color:var(--texto)}.filter__label:focus,.filter__label:hover{text-decoration:none;background-color:var(--fundo-cinza)}.filter__form,.filter__list{scrollbar-width:thin;scrollbar-color:var(--tom-3) transparent}.filter__form::-webkit-scrollbar,.filter__list::-webkit-scrollbar{width:6px}.filter__form::-webkit-scrollbar-track,.filter__list::-webkit-scrollbar-track{background:0 0}.filter__form::-webkit-scrollbar-thumb,.filter__list::-webkit-scrollbar-thumb{background-color:var(--tom-3);border-radius:3px}@media only screen and (min-width:769px){.filter{margin-bottom:2.14286rem;position:sticky;top:2.14286rem}.body-wrapper--padded .filter{top:19.28571rem}}.filter__form{padding:2.14286rem 1.07143rem 1.42857rem;background-color:var(--fundo);position:fixed;top:0;left:0;right:4.64286rem;bottom:0;z-index:1000;transform:translateX(-100%);overflow-y:auto}@media only screen and (min-width:769px){.filter__form{margin-bottom:.71429rem;padding:0;background-color:transparent;box-shadow:none;transform:none;position:static;overflow-y:auto;overflow-x:hidden}}.filter__form[aria-hidden=false]{opacity:1;visibility:visible;transform:translateX(0)}.filter__underlay{pointer-events:none;display:flex;justify-content:flex-end;align-items:flex-start;opacity:0;position:fixed;top:0;bottom:0;right:0;left:0;background-color:rgba(0,0,0,.6);cursor:pointer;z-index:999;padding:1.42857rem;-webkit-appearance:none;width:100%;color:#fff;font-size:1.71429rem;text-align:right}.filter__underlay.is-visible{opacity:1;pointer-events:initial}.filter__toggle{margin:0 0 .71429rem}@media only screen and (min-width:769px){.filter__toggle{display:none}}.filter__toggle__text{transition:inherit}.filter__toggle__icon{display:inline-block;font-size:1.42857rem;vertical-align:middle}.filter__block{margin-bottom:2.14286rem}@media only screen and (min-width:769px){.filter__block{margin-left:-.5rem;margin-right:-.5rem}}.filter__sub-title{line-height:1.175;margin-bottom:.71429rem;color:var(--texto);font-weight:700;font-family:var(--fonte-especial);text-transform:var(--fonte-especial-transform);font-size:1.42857rem;padding:0 .5rem}.filter__sub-title[aria-controls]{cursor:pointer}.filter__sub-title[aria-controls]+.filter__list{display:none}.filter__sub-title[aria-controls]+.filter__list[aria-hidden=false]{display:block}.filter__sub-title[aria-expanded=false]{color:var(--texto-cinza)}.filter__sub-title[aria-expanded=false]:hover{color:var(--texto)}.filter__sub-title[aria-expanded=true] .filter__collapse-icon{transform:rotate(-180deg)}.filter__collapse-icon{position:relative;top:.2em}.filter__label{vertical-align:middle;display:flex;align-items:center;gap:.71429rem}.filter__list{padding:.35714rem 0}.filter__item{margin-bottom:.71429rem}.filter__input:focus+.filter__label .filter__check-icon .icon{fill:var(--texto-cinza)}.filter__input:focus+.filter__label .filter__check-icon+.filter__name{color:var(--texto-cinza)}.filter__input:not(:checked)+.filter__label .filter__check-icon .icon-square{display:inline-block}.filter__input:checked+.filter__label{background-color:var(--fundo-cinza)}.filter__input:checked+.filter__label .filter__check-icon .icon-check-square{display:inline-block;fill:var(--texto)}.filter__input:checked+.filter__label .filter__check-icon+.filter__name{color:var(--texto)}.filter__check-icon{display:inline-block;vertical-align:middle}.filter__check-icon .icon{position:relative;display:none;top:.07143rem}.filter__image{max-width:2.14286rem;border:.14286rem solid var(--tom-3);border-radius:3.42857rem;padding:.14286rem;flex:none}.filter__count{background-color:var(--fundo-cinza);color:var(--texto);border-radius:1.5rem;font-size:.71429rem;padding:.21429rem;min-width:1.5rem;display:inline-block;text-align:center;margin-left:.21429rem;margin-right:-.21429rem;line-height:1.14286rem;position:relative;top:-.14286rem}.filter__count--inverse{background-color:var(--fundo-inverso);color:var(--texto-inverso)}.filter__button{margin:0 0 1.42857rem}.filter__wrapper-button{position:sticky;bottom:0;background-color:var(--fundo)}@media only screen and (max-width:768px){.filter__wrapper-button{padding-block:.35714rem;bottom:-1.42857rem}}@media only screen and (min-width:769px){.filter--limited .filter__list{max-height:14.28571rem;overflow-y:auto;margin-right:2.14286rem}}.compare-button-container{display:flex;flex-flow:row wrap;justify-content:space-between;align-items:center}.compare-button{margin:0}.catalogo-form-filtros{margin:0 0 .71429rem;text-align:left;color:var(--texto);font-size:1rem}@media only screen and (min-width:769px){.catalogo-form-filtros{text-align:right}}.catalogo-form-filtros .filtros{font-weight:400;vertical-align:middle;display:inline-block;float:none;margin:0 .35714rem .35714rem}@media only screen and (min-width:769px){.catalogo-form-filtros .filtros{margin:.71429rem 0 .71429rem .71429rem}}.catalogo-form-filtros .select{width:auto;display:block;text-transform:none;margin-bottom:0}@media only screen and (max-width:768px){.catalogo-form-filtros .select{padding-left:.35714rem;padding-right:.71429rem;max-width:10rem;height:2.5rem}}@media only screen and (min-width:769px){.catalogo-form-filtros .select{display:inline-block}}